When President Trump left Turkey, the White House said publicly that he was boarding the old Air Force One — but that plane was a decoy. In a highly elaborate escape plan prompted by a credible Iranian threat, Trump was secretly moved through a catering cart to a military aircraft, leaving passengers unknowingly flying on the decoy plane.
Today, Maggie Haberman, a White House correspondent for The New York Times, details the operation’s risks and what it reveals about how seriously the administration views the danger to the president.
Guest: Maggie Haberman, a White House correspondent for The New York Times.
